Safety Information and Warnings
Please follow all the safety precautions listed below for safety and to
reduce the risk of injury or electrical shock.
•
Read all the instructions before operating the appliance and keep
them for future reference. If you pass the product on to a third party,
include these instructions.
•
Your fan should be used in such a way that it is protected from
moisture, e.g. condensation, splashed water, etc. Do not place or store
your fan where it can fall or be pulled into water or any other liquid.
•
Stand the fan on a stable, level surface during use. Do not allow your
fan to sit on top of the mains cable.
•
Do not remove any fixed covers. Never use this appliance if it is not
working properly, or if it has been dropped or damaged. Always
contact a qualified technician to carry out repairs. If the mains cable is
damaged it must be replaced by the manufacturer, its service agent, or
similarly qualified persons in order to avoid a hazard.
•
If the fan is knocked over during use, turn off the unit and unplug it
from the mains socket immediately.
•
Do not operate your fan in the bathroom.
•
Do not use hazardous chemicals to clean or come into contact with the
fan. Never attempt to use the fan without the base parts assembled or
in a horizontal position.
•
This appliance can be used by children aged from 8 years and above
and persons with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ities or
lack of experience and knowledge if they have been given supervision
or instruction concerning use of the appliance in a safe way and
understand the hazards involved. Children shall not play with the
appliance. Cleaning and user maintenance shall not be made by
children without supervision.
•
Children should be supervised to ensure that they do not play with
the appliance.
•
Never allow children to point their fingers into any power sockets or
moving parts.
•
If the supply cord is damaged, it must be replaced by the manufacturer,
its service agent or similarly qualified person in order to avoid a
hazard.
